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Black Howler Monkey | 古銅色文鳥 |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(动物界) | Animalia (动物界)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索动物门) | Chordata (脊索动物门) |
| Class | Mammalia (哺乳動物) | Aves (鳥綱) |
| Order | Primates (灵长目) | Passeriformes (雀形目) |
| Family | Atelidae | Estrildidae |
| Genus | Alouatta | Lonchura |
| Species | Alouatta pigra | Lonchura cucullata |
Evolutionary Relationship
Black Howler Monkey and 古銅色文鳥 share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(脊索动物门)
